This is a space to come home to yourself—through breath, movement and mindful presence.

Rooted in yoga and enriched with Daoist principles, somatics and qigong, the practice invites you to move intuitively, breathe with awareness and listen deeply to your body, attuning to the rhythms of nature and the cycles that flow within and around us.

There’s no need to be flexible or experienced—just a willingness to show up and feel what’s here.

Over time, these simple tools—inquiry, movement, breath and stillness—can gently reshape how you feel in your body and how you relate to the world.

It’s not about how it looks—it’s about how it feels.

Strength emerges through softness. Trust grows through sensing and listening within. It’s a gentle return to the body, to presence, to yourself.
